Our purpose is to make the world more sustainable by building trust in society through innovation. As an Automation Analyst / Collator, you will contribute to this by supporting the delivery of a key government account. Responsibilities: Check and collate information provided by the customer and transfer it to our database for use by our Architects. Attend Architectural review board calls and report findings to the team for documentation amendments. Receive Site Specific Design (SSD) documentation from the Architects and send them to the customer via the Project Management Officer, ensuring the Tracker is updated. Maintain the asset database of router serial numbers and supply new ones as required. Manage the Master Site List and Master consumption tooling. You will also have the opportunity to work with SD-WAN network engineers to learn more about the technical side of networking should you wish to pursue a career in this area. Your transferable skills and experience: Experience working with Excel. Experience working alongside network engineers and domain architects.
